In the actual timeline of Microsoft history, an official "Windows 93" never existed. Microsoft transitioned straight from the graphical shells of the Windows 3.x series in 1992 and 1993 into the monolithic launch of Windows 95.
Windows 93 is often mistaken for a leaked, unofficial beta of Windows 95, but it is actually a pure work of digital art and parody.

was the initial proof-of-concept build for what eventually became the popular web-based parody operating system WINDOWS93 . Developed by French musicians and artists jankenpopp and Zombectro , v0 served as a prototype that jankenpopp originally shared with Zombectro to propose collaborating on a larger project.
